Übergeordnete ObjektID abfragen

Guten Tag,

Ich habe folgendes Problem:

IPS setzt Modbus Variablen via Script von false nach true und retour:

ModBus_WriteCoil(45736 /*[Rollladen\Rolladen_1_Auf]*/, true);
IPS_Sleep (300);
ModBus_WriteCoil(45736 /*[Rollladen\Rolladen_1_Auf]*/, false);

Nun hab ich in meinem Projekt einige Rollladen und möchte nicht für jeden Befehl ein eigens Script mit der Objekt ID der zu beschreibenden Variable anlegen. Die Scripte kopiere ich jeweils in den Pfad zum jeweiligen Modbus Device. Siehe Bild

Gibt es eine Möglichkeit im Script die ID vom Modbus Device im Pfad (parent ID?) abzufragen und das Resultat ans writecoil anzufügen?

Gruss
Dani

ips.jpg


ModBus_WriteCoil(IPS_GetParent($IPS_SELF), true);

paresy

Das wars!
Danke paresy